The First Question: What's Your Work Persona?

The best corporate laptop for a graphic designer in Cape Town is completely different from what a financial analyst in Joburg needs. Your daily grind dictates the hardware. Let's break it down.

The Road Warrior: Always on the Move ✈️

Are you constantly moving between client meetings, coffee shops, and airports? Your mantra is portability and battery life. You need a machine that's light in your bag but heavy on endurance. Look for laptops under 1.5kg with a battery that promises 8+ hours of real-world use. A bright screen for working outdoors is also a massive plus.

The Office Powerhouse: Desk-Bound & Data-Driven

If your laptop rarely leaves your desk and you live in spreadsheets and complex applications, raw power is your priority. A larger 15-inch or 16-inch screen, a full-sized keyboard, and a multitude of ports are your best friends. Here, you can sacrifice a bit of portability for maximum processing muscle to crunch numbers and run demanding software without breaking a sweat.

The Creative Pro: When Pixels Pay the Bills

For video editors, architects, and designers, a laptop is a canvas. You need elite performance and a screen that tells the truth. This means a high-resolution display with excellent colour accuracy (100% sRGB or better), a powerful dedicated graphics card, and tons of RAM. Choosing Your Engine: Intel vs. AMD

Once you know your persona, it's time to look under the hood. The CPU is your laptop's brain, and the two main players in the South African market are Intel and AMD.

  • Team Blue (Intel): Historically known for powerful single-core performance, Intel laptops on special are fantastic for tasks that rely on speed for one process at a time. They also often feature Thunderbolt connectivity, a major plus for professionals using high-speed external drives and multiple 4K displays.
  • Team Red (AMD): Rising to dominance with incredible multi-core performance, AMD laptops on special are champions of multitasking. If your day involves juggling dozens of browser tabs, a video call, and a heavy application all at once, an AMD Ryzen processor could be your perfect match, often delivering excellent performance-per-watt.

Load-Shedding Pro Tip ⚡

Your laptop's battery is your first line of defence. To maximise it, use Windows' 'Battery Saver' mode, lower your screen brightness, and close any apps you aren't actively using. A powerful laptop running efficiently is the best kind of business laptop for SA's unpredictable power grid.

Essential Specs for Any Corporate Laptop in South Africa

Regardless of your work style, a few specs are non-negotiable for a modern professional notebook in South Africa.

  • RAM: 8GB is the absolute minimum. For a smooth, future-proof experience, 16GB is the sweet spot. It lets you multitask without hitting a performance wall.
  • Storage: A Solid State Drive (SSD) is a must. It makes your laptop boot up in seconds and launch applications instantly. Don't even consider a mechanical hard drive (HDD) as your primary drive in 2024.
  • Connectivity: Wi-Fi 6 is the current standard, ensuring faster and more stable internet. Also, check for a good selection of ports (like USB-C, HDMI, and USB-A) to avoid living a life of dongles.

Focus on CPU (Intel Core i5/Ryzen 5+), at least 16GB RAM for multitasking, a fast SSD for storage, and robust security features like a fingerprint reader or TPM 2.0.

Corporate laptops prioritize durability, security (TPM chips, biometrics), and manageability for IT departments. They often feature longer warranties and pro-level OS versions.

Brands like Dell (Latitude), HP (EliteBook), and Lenovo (ThinkPad) are industry leaders known for reliability, support, and security, making them excellent choices in SA.

While 8GB is the minimum, 16GB is highly recommended for modern business use. It ensures smooth multitasking with apps like Teams, Excel, and multiple browser tabs open.

Look for a webcam privacy shutter, fingerprint reader, TPM 2.0 chip for encryption, and options for remote management. A lightweight design is also a major plus for mobility.

A reliable mid-range business laptop typically costs between R15,000 and R25,000. High-performance models for demanding tasks can exceed R30,000.
